In this episode, I'm sitting down with hostage and crisis negotiator Karleen Savage to share practical strategies to help you manage conflict and family dynamics.   In this episode, we explore:   Crisis Negotiation at Home: How to apply professional conflict resolution techniques to everyday parenting challenges.   Encouraging Accountability: A framework for structuring conversations with your child that fosters honesty, responsibility, and effective communication skills.   The Role of Playfulness in Discipline: The surprising power of levity and humor in diffusing tense situations and helping kids learn from their mistakes.   Mantras for Success: How to meet your children where they are emotionally, helping them navigate conflicts while feeling understood and supported.   Building Resilience: Practical tips for creating an environment that promotes self-awareness, confidence, and problem-solving skills in your kids.   Tune in to get tools you can use to turn conflicts into growth opportunities for your whole family!     LEARN MORE ABOUT KARLEEN SAVAGE: https://www.karleensavage.com/   READ KARLEEN'S BOOK: 📚 The Confident Teen Blueprint   CHECK OUT ADDITIONAL RELATED EPISODES: 🎧 How to resolve conflict, prioritize our needs, and set appropriate boundaries with Dr. Rick Hanson   🎧 How to talk so your teen will listen with Elizabeth Bennett   🎧 Fostering deep, authentic and connected conversations with your kids with Rebecca Rolland
